Loving Heart Care Home is one of Antioch’s residential care facilities for the elderly, offering assisted living services to its residents. As part of their assisted living services, they provide their residents with quality care; 24/7 supervision and availability of staff for assistance, medication management and dispensing, and assistance with daily living activities including bathing, dining, and grooming, as needed.
Loving Heart Care Home also ensures the residents’ families that their loved ones are taken care of; providing nutritious meals and snacks daily, and with consideration to their dies, and creating activities and programs that promote their physical and mental well being. To ensure that the environment stays comfortable and safe, the staff takes care of laundry and housekeeping, keeping the place clean and sanitized all the time.

Inspection Report Summary for Loving Heart Care Home
**Summary of Facility Evaluation and Complaint Reports – Loving Heart Care Home (Facility No. 079200595)**
On August 25 2022 the licensing team conducted two unannounced visits. A case‑management review identified a fire‑clearance violation: the one‑car garage had been converted into a bedroom unit without obtaining the required approval, resulting in an immediate civil penalty of $500. The administrator, Elvira Vahid Santos, responded by notifying the local fire department and submitting a clearance application on the same day. A separate health‑and‑safety check conducted later that afternoon found no imminent safety concerns, and no additional deficiencies were cited.
In subsequent annual inspections, the facility maintained a consistent record of compliance. The November 15 2022 visit focused on infection control; staff and residents adhered to mask usage, hand‑washing, and screening protocols. The licensing program analyst (LPA) requested updated copies of key documents but found no deficiencies. The unannounced inspections on November 16 2023 and November 22 2024 reiterated the facility’s adherence to fire safety, emergency planning, and infection prevention measures. Fire extinguishers were fully charged, smoke and carbon‑monoxide detectors were operational, and the screening station was equipped with thermometers, masks, and visitor logs. Throughout these visits, the LPA collected updated personnel reports, resident rosters, and emergency plans, confirming that the facility consistently met the requirements of its license type (740).
On April 10 2025, the department completed a complaint investigation tied to a complaint received on August 23 2022. The investigation was deemed **substantiated**, indicating that the complaint was found to be valid. While the full narrative of the findings is not included in the excerpt, the substantiation underscores the importance of ongoing oversight and highlights that concerns raised in earlier complaints can persist into subsequent years.
**Key Patterns and Outcomes**
Loving Heart Care Home demonstrated a capacity to respond promptly to regulatory findings, correcting fire‑clearance deficiencies within the same day of identification and maintaining robust health‑safety practices in later inspections. The repeated documentation updates and lack of new deficiencies in the 2023–2024 inspections suggest effective administrative oversight. However, the substantiated complaint from 2022, investigated in 2025, indicates that some issues may have lingered, reinforcing the need for continuous compliance monitoring.
